GPLN 201

American Politics & Foreign Policy

Catalog description

United States diplomacy and foreign policy making in the 20th and 21st centuries, with major emphasis on post-Cold War and post-9/11 events. The role of the United States in world affairs is analyzed against the background of shifting centers of power, with special attention paid to East Asia and the Middle East. Students will also consider the influence of both governmental and non-governmental forces in the making of U.S. foreign policy.
